Literature Reference: 蓝衫经雨故,骢马卧霜羸。—— 《代书诗一百韵寄微之》 白居易 The blue robe, weathered by rain, the piebald horse, lying thin in frost. Source from 'A Hundred Rhymes Letter to Weizhi' by Bai Juyi.
蓝: A hue akin to the azure of a clear sky. Above lies the vast cerulean heavens. - Du Fu.
衫: Upper garment, single-layer jacket.
Meaning: The blue robe symbolizes a simple yet resilient attitude towards life, enduring through storms while staying true to one's heart.
